It's now been over 2 months since I began using Vista as my primary OS, and to-date I've experienced nothing but end-user bliss J There are so many cool features to which I'm really growing attached – it would be rather difficult to revert to XP. One of these excellent features is Additional Clocks in the Date and Time Settings. This feature allows you to add two additional clocks to the task bar, providing a view of alternate time zones in two of the following ways:
Mouse hover:

Single-click:

With team members and clients spread across the globe, this feature is greatly appreciated! Now I don't have to keep Yahoo! Widgets or Google Gadgets around for this sort of thing.
